Largest Available Morton and Nearby 2 Bedroom Apartments

The largest available 2 Bedroom apartment unit in Morton, MN is found at Red Skye Lofts and is 1,260 square feet priced from $1,050. Ward Rentals in Hutchinson has the second largest 2 Bedroom, which is sized at 1,185 square feet and currently listed start at $1,625. Cheapest Available Morton and Nearby 2 Bedroom Apartments

As of February 11, 2025 the lowest priced 2 Bedroom apartment unit in Morton, MN is the 2 Bedroom Model starting from $625 at RC Square Apartments in the Downtown Marshall neighborhood. The second most affordable Morton 2 Bedroom is the 2 bedroom Model at 45 N High Dr NW starting at $695 in the Downtown Hutchinson neighborhood. The average price for all 2 Bedroom apartments in Morton is currently $1,269.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 2 Bedroom options in Morton:

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Morton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Morton with 2 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Morton is at RC Square Apartments listed at $625.

How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Morton Apartment?

The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Morton is $1,269.

What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Morton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Morton is a 1,260 square feet unit starting from $1,050 at Red Skye Lofts.

What is the average size for Morton 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Morton is currently 1,119 sq ft.
